    When email push stops working for me, I simply quit and then restart the Mail app and it starts working again. This works for both my Yahoo and Exchange accounts. Still, it seems there is obviously a problem that needs to be fixed (since most folks will purposely and/or inadvertantly leave the Mail app running all the time).
    Btw, when I say "quit", I mean exit out of the Mail app (you can't quit an app that you are currently "in"), bring up the multitasking bar (double-click the Home button), enter jiggle mode (hold down any running app's icon and wait), and then press the minus sign on the running Mail app's icon.

       start mail then:
      Preferences> Accounts>  click the  [+] icon and  fill in the blanks.
    select  POP account
      Here are the basic server settings for Yahoo! Mail:
    Incoming Mail (POP3) Server: pop.mail.yahoo.com (Use SSL, port: 995)
    Outgoing Mail (SMTP) Server: smtp.mail.yahoo.com (Use SSL, port: 465, use authentication)
    Account Name/Login Name: Your Yahoo! Mail ID (your email address without the "@yahoo.com")
    Email Address: Your Yahoo! Mail address (e.g., [email protected])
    Password: Your Yahoo! Mail password
